[Video] Experiment'Haal: a living lab for intelligent living and autonomy
Located in Brest, the Experiment'Haal (Human Ambient Assisted Living) platform is a major innovation tool in the fields of intelligent housing, home automation, robotics and assisted living technologies. It is supported by IMT Atlantique and has been awarded the Institut Carnot TSN label for its role in technology transfer in the field of telecommunications and the digital society.

"Scrute la nature": a mobile application to preserve biodiversity
For several years now, Télécom Saint-Étienne, an internal school of the Université Jean Monnet, affiliated to the Carnot institute Télécom & Société Numérique, and the LPO Auvergne-Rhône-Alpes, have been working together to protect biodiversity. The result is "Scrute la nature", a mobile application with an ecological scope, both in terms of its vocation and its development.

Manutech USD: reference platform for ultrafast laser processes
Bringing together academic and industrial partners, the GIE Manutech USD offers a technological platform of excellence around ultrafast laser processes for surface structuring and functionalization. The Hubert Curien laboratory, which includes Télécom Saint-Étienne, a member of the TSN Carnot institute, was a major contributor to this initiative.
